Martin Sheen has a long acting career. In one project that ran from September 1999 through May 2006, he played President Jed Bartlet, (The West Wing TV show), a politician "whose integrity can seem out of place in a political environment where trust is in short supply." He is also a long time political activist as demonstrated in his most recent public service announcement for democracy shown on MS Now.
"In the spot, Sheen recites William Tyler Page’s “The American’s Creed,” as images and video of MS NOW anchors, historic moments from American history, and other heartwarming vignettes (a soldier reuniting with their family, a school election) play along with words like “Freedom,” “Equality” and “Humanity.” (The Hollywood Reporter, Dec. 18, 2025).

Mike Nellis is a Democratic strategist and entrepreneur who has raised over $1 billion for Democratic campaigns and causes. He’s the founder of Authentic.org, an award-winning fundraising and advertising agency, and a former Senior Advisor to Vice President Kamala Harris. This Substack is where he writes with endless urgency about the issues of the day—and how we can save the Democratic Party and our democracy.
